Pinot so eloquently describes the nuance of vineyard on the Mornington Peninsula. The landscape of close, intimate valleys and ocean influence create variations in aspect and microclimate that are magnified in the glass.

Pinot Gris and Pinot Noir are magnificently site fastidious, yet their varietal kinship translates in distinctly different ways. Pinot Gris excels in the maritime climes and elevated vineyards of the Peninsula. Cool grey skies conserve natural acid and afford requisite ripening time to achieve the power and glory.
